文档章节

Map输出

mutouzhang
 mutouzhang
发布于 2014/04/21 19:25
字数 130
阅读 49
收藏 0
import java.util.Collection;
import java.util.HashMap;
import java.util.Iterator;
import java.util.Map;
import java.util.Set;
import java.util.TreeMap;


public class MapPaiXu {
	public static void main(String[] args) {
//		Map<String, String> map = new HashMap<String,String>();
		Map<String, String> map = new TreeMap<String,String>();
		map.put("a", "www");
		map.put("b", ".helloworld");
		map.put("c", ".com");
		
		//只输出key
//		Set<String> keys = map.keySet();//得到全部的keys
//		Iterator<String> iterator = keys.iterator();//实例化
//		
//		while (iterator.hasNext()) {
//			String string = iterator.next();
////			System.out.println(string + " ");
//		System.out.println(string + "--> " + map.get(string));
//		}
		
		//只输出value
//		Collection<String> values = map.values();
//		Iterator<String> iterator = values.iterator();//实例化
//		while (iterator.hasNext()) {
//			String string = iterator.next();
////			System.out.println(string + " ");
//			
//		}
		
		//输出key和value
		Set<Map.Entry<String, String>> allSet = map.entrySet();
		Iterator<Map.Entry<String, String>> iterator = allSet.iterator();
		
		while (iterator.hasNext()) {
			Map.Entry<String, String> me = iterator.next();
			System.out.println(me.getKey() + "---" + me.getValue());
		}
	}
}


© 著作权归作者所有

共有 人打赏支持
mutouzhang
粉丝 6
博文 190
码字总数 91235
作品 0
洛阳
程序员
C语言实现的推箱子小游戏

本次游戏是个推箱子第一关最简单的小游戏 游戏操作说明和功能说明: 按wasd控制小人的上下左右移动。 按 r 重新开始游戏 游戏开始有操作介绍 游戏结束有胜利提示 游戏原理分析 游戏开始时的星...

小辰GG
2017/12/11
0
0
Hadoop mapreduce原理学习

MapReduce模式结构图: 细化图: 最近整了很长一段时间才了解了map reduce的工作原理,shuffle是mapreduce的心脏,了解了这个过程,有助于编写效率更高的mapreduce程序和hadoop调优。自己画了...

zaizai_loong
2013/09/07
0
1
MapReduce编程job概念原理

  在Hadoop中,每个MapReduce任务都被初始化为一个job,每个job又可分为两个阶段:map阶段和reduce阶段。这两个阶段分别用两个函数来表示。Map函数接收一个形式的输入,然后同样产生一个形式...

雪童子
2016/05/12
0
0
[Hadoop]MapReducer工作过程

版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/SunnyYoona/article/details/53939546 1. 从输入到输出 一个MapReducer作业经过了input,map,combine,reduc...

sjf0115
2016/12/30
0
0
初学C++ SLT,请各位大神指点,如何使用C++ STL中的map容器输出容器中key和value之间的关系

请给出实际可运行的例子 问题描述如下: map如何通过key和value之间的关系输出自己想要的特定关系。 形式如: include include include include include using namespace std; typedef set s...

inkred
2016/06/24
484
5

没有更多内容

加载失败,请刷新页面

加载更多

OSChina 周四乱弹 —— 毒蛇当辣条

Osc乱弹歌单(2018)请戳(这里) 【今日歌曲】 @ 达尔文:分享花澤香菜/前野智昭/小野大輔/井上喜久子的单曲《ミッション! 健?康?第?イチ》 《ミッション! 健?康?第?イチ》- 花澤香菜/前野智...

小小编辑
45分钟前
4
0
java -jar运行内存设置

java -Xms64m #JVM启动时的初始堆大小 -Xmx128m #最大堆大小 -Xmn64m #年轻代的大小,其余的空间是老年代 -XX:MaxMetaspaceSize=128m # -XX:CompressedClassSpaceSize=6...

李玉长
55分钟前
1
0
Spring | 手把手教你SSM最优雅的整合方式

HEY 本节主要内容为:基于Spring从0到1搭建一个web工程,适合初学者,Java初级开发者。欢迎与我交流。 MODULE 新建一个Maven工程。 不论你是什么工具,选这个就可以了,然后next,直至finis...

冯文议
今天
1
0
RxJS的另外四种实现方式(四)——性能最高的库(续)

接上一篇RxJS的另外四种实现方式(三)——性能最高的库 上一篇文章我展示了这个最高性能库的实现方法。下面我介绍一下这个性能提升的秘密。 首先,为了弄清楚Most库究竟为何如此快,我必须借...

一个灰
今天
1
0
麒麟AI首席科学家现世

8月31日,华为发布了新一代顶级人工智能手机芯片麒麟980,成为全球首款7nm工艺手机芯片,AI方面也实现飞跃,支持人脸识别、物体识别、物体检测、图像分割、智能翻译等。 虽然如今人人都在热议...

问题终结者
昨天
1
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部